Tyler Mathisen CNBC | NRB

Mathisen co-anchors “Power Lunch” (M-F, 2 PM-3 PM ET) at CNBC. The program is one of the longest-running franchises. Moreover, Tyler is also serving as CNBC’s Vice President, Events Strategy, which is serving closely with the event group to elevate the fast-enlarging business at CNBC.

Before “Power Lunch”, Tyler worked as the co-anchor of “Nightly Business Report,” at CNBC. The program has awards and was produced by the network for U.S.A public television.

Nonetheless, Mathisen joined CNBC in 1997. Since he joined, he had been responsible for various positions including directing the network’s daily content and coverage as well as being the managing editor of CNBC Business News.

Furthermore, among the various news, Mathisen has anchored and reported include “Closing Bell” for CNBC, reported on “Death: It’s a Living,” “Best Buy: The Big Box Fights Back,” and “Supermarkets Inc: Inside a $500 Billion Money Machine”. Moreover, “How I Made My Millions” for the network was also hosted by Mathisen.

Nonetheless, Tyler has also received awards due to his hard work as a journalist. In 2014, “Nightly Business Report,” (NBR) was named by the Society of American Business Editors and Writers (SABEW) the best radio/Tele.vision show.

In addition, Mathisen received the American University-Investment Company Institute Award for Personal Finance Journalism for the “Caring for Aging Parents,” TV series which aired on “Good Morning America ” ABC. Moreover, he also got an Emmy Award for reporting on the stock market crash that aired on WCBS-TV, New York in 1987
